Update #3: Just to give you an idea of how big an upset Hillary’s win[3] is, take a look at the latest polls on RealClearPolitics.

Since 1/4/08, there have been 22 New Hampshire polls. Hillary won 1, tied 1, and lost 20. Obama was up by an average of 8.3 points and in the final polls that went through yesterday, he won by 5, 9, 13, and 7 points.

So, for Hillary to pull this thing out after all of that was practically miraculous.
